分子系统发育分析揭示中国云南省间座壳属两个新种

摘    要:间座壳属真菌在多种经济上重要的农作物、观赏植物和森林树木上常作为植物病原菌、内生菌或腐生菌被人熟知。本研究调查我国云南省患病植物叶片上的间座壳属真菌,通过核糖体内部转录间隔区、β微管蛋白基因、翻译延伸因子基因、钙调蛋白基因和组蛋白基因的DNA序列数据比较和形态学特征描述了2个新种。它们是分别采集自密花胡颓子和荔枝患病叶片上的密花胡颓子间座壳和荔枝间座壳。

Molecular phylogenetic analysis reveals two new species of Diaporthe from Yunnan Province,southwestern China

Abstract:Diaporthe species are well-known as pathogens,endophytes or saprobes on a range of economically important crops,ornamentals and forest trees.Diaporthe species associated with symptomatic plant leaves from Yunnan Province in China were investigated.Two new species were described based on the analysis of DNA sequence data of the nuclear ribosomal internal transcribed spacer(ITS),β-tubulin(TUB),partial translation elongation factor-1α(TEF),calmodulin(CAL)and histone H3(HIS)regions,in combination with their morphological features.Diaporthe conferta sp.nov.was described from symptomatic leaves of Elaeagnus conferta and D.chinensis sp.nov.was from those of Litchi chinensis.
